About the Team: The ByteDance Database LavaStore team builds and maintains ByteDance's purpose-built local storage engine for large-scale cloud services. Working at the intersection of storage engines, databases, filesystems, and performance engineering, the team solves highly write-intensive, latency-sensitive, and cost-sensitive infrastructure problems that general-purpose systems cannot fully address. The team combines systems research with end-to-end production ownership: it studies real workload patterns from database, key-value, and stream-processing systems, turns those insights into practical storage innovations, and validates them in production at massive scale. Its work spans LSM-based engine design, KV separation, garbage collection, WAL-oriented storage paths, append-optimized filesystems, caching, and tail-latency optimization. LavaStore has already been deployed at very large scale, with over 100,000 running instances, more than 100 PB of stored data, and over 2 billion requests per second, reflecting the team's focus on building simple, robust, and cost-effective infrastructure with measurable real-world impact.
